Abstract

Women have potential effect to support their family economies. PKK organization is one of government women empowerment program that in reality depend on government regulation, quite strong control, and practically only used as a dasawisma saving club. On the other hand creative industry especially fashion and handicraft have big opportunity for economic development. Creative industries have become increasingly attractive for women because the activities do not interrupt the domestic area, relate to their hobbies, and do not require high capital. Therefore entrepreneurship on creative industry begins to be an alternative or even solution to increase family economies via PKK members. This means that entrepreneurship program needs to be encouraged in order to increase the potential of PKK organization.
